Who needs a statement of defendants rights? A statement of defendants rights is typically required by individuals who are accused of a crime or involved in a legal dispute. It serves as a document for the defendant to acknowledge their awareness and understanding of their rights within the legal system. This statement can be used in various legal proceedings, such as criminal cases, civil lawsuits, or administrative hearings, to ensure that defendants are fully informed of their legal entitlements.
